Sage: 22 babies born in Scotland since 1974, given to girls, peaking at 7 births in 2023.
Sage is a name with two distinct roots, but for English speakers it most often derives from the herb, via Old French *sauge* and Latin *salvia*, meaning "healthy" or "wise" – a virtue name that evokes wisdom and healing. It also has a separate origin as a surname from the Old English *sæcg*, meaning "man" or "warrior." Notable bearers include the American poet and activist Sage Francis, and Sage Stallone, the actor and son of Sylvester Stallone. The name shares its root with the plant genus *Salvia*, which includes culinary sage, and the town of Salvia in Spain. Unusually, Sage has been used for both boys and girls since the 1990s, making it a popular modern unisex choice in Scotland and beyond.
